Recreational Boating Fatalities Highest in (Name the State)?

If you anwered Florida, you would be wrong. Surprisingly, Oregon has the highest recreational boating fatality rate per 100,000 boaters. It's rate averages about 8 fatalities per 100,000 while the national average is about 5.5.
Both the national and Oregon rates have been declining over the past fifteen years. In 1991 the national rate was 8.3 while the Oregon rate was 12.4.
